The electrons identified by the following quantum numbers `n` and `l: (i) n = 4, l = 1, (ii) n = 4, l = 0, (iii) n = 3, l = 2`, and (iv) `n = 3, l = 1` can be placed in the order of increasing enegry from the lowest to the highest as

A

`(iii) lt (i) lt (iv) lt (ii)`

B

`(i) lt (iii) lt (ii) lt (iv)`

C

`(ii) lt (iv) lt (i) lt (iii)`

D

`(iv) lt (ii) lt (iii) lt (i)`

Text Solution

Verified by Experts

The correct Answer is:
D

According to `(n +l)` rule, the electroc with lower `(n +l)` has lower enegry. Thus, (ii) and (iv) `(n +l = 4)` have lower enegry than (i) and (iii) `(n +l = 5)`. If two `e^(-)s` have same `(n +l)` value, then `e^(-)` of lower `n` has lower enegry. Thus, (iv) has lower enegry than (ii), while (iii) has lower enegry than (i)`.
